Summary

This small booklet is actually a stand-alone chapter taken from the Growing Up God’s Way books. It tackles the who, when, and why of Biblical marriage.

Ages: 10-14 years

Mom Thoughts

This brief booklet has the goal of teaching tweens/early teens the basics of Biblical marriage. It is only an overview, however, and does not cover anything in depth. Some things it addresses are God’s design for marriage, the seriousness of marriage vows, the differing roles of a husband and wife, and how the status of marriage does not change depending on our feelings.

It briefly mentions that a husband and wife “unite their bodies in special physical closeness,” although never uses the word “sex.” When speaking of the purposes of marriage, it covers loving, caring, and supporting each other and having children.

I do wish in the “Purpose of Marriage” section that it addressed marriage being modeled after Christ and the Church, but this is not mentioned. Overall, this is a good introduction to the subject, although much more explanation is needed in each area. This could be a good introductory resource for a youth small group or with children ready to have these conversations.
